- [ ] Pop-up office check (Harlequin Fair Hall, Stand 44): Night shift must verify the temporary cabin belonging to Fennimore Analytics is locked, shutters down, and the demo units covered. Confirm the portable alarm hub shows a steady green light before leaving. Walk the perimeter twice per shift and log each pass. To open the cabin for inspection, use the access code below.

badge for yahif-bahaf: bdg-XUBUM-7

Ticket: Expired credentials for the Orvando event schema registry. The registry's service credential lapsed on Friday, so producers in the billing and notifications pipelines are failing schema validation with 401 errors. Since you're new: the registry (schemahub) gates every event publish, so nothing moves until this is fixed. A replacement credential has been issued with the same scopes as before; no config changes are needed beyond swapping the value. Update the schemahub client config in each affected pipeline with the key below.

API key for bageg-kajef: vxb2-ss

Hey Marisol,

Handing off the Quillbird deep-link routing work before I'm out. The universal-link resolver now validates scheme and host against the allowlist in the Fennel config service, so the old open-redirect hole from the Tarnow audit is closed. Watch the fallback path though — unverified links still route to the in-app browser, which you'll want to flag in your review. Test creds are in the shared vault; to open it, use the recovery passphrase written just below this note.

vault phrase of tagag-fawef = lammir-ulaiel-oliax-belox-eliox-ulaok-gilael-norys-holox-fenir

## Step 4: Update per-tenant rate quotas

Hey support folks — this one matters because it changes what customers hit when they burst. After migrating to Meterline v3, quotas move from a shared pool to per-tenant buckets, so a noisy tenant can't starve the others anymore. Expect a few tickets about new 429s in the first week; point people at the quota dashboard. Post-migration, each tenant bucket starts with these defaults.

settings of tagag-fafof:
holiel:
  pin: 4034
  tenant: norys
  seal: seal_c0ae53f1
  metrics_host: metrics.holiel.zarqelcorp.example
  standby_team: drumir
  escalation: sorius-aldath
  nonce: b972ce